How Our Emergency Water Extraction Service Actually Works

When our team arrives at your home, we’ll begin by containing the affected area to prevent further dam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the standing water and assess the moisture levels in your walls, floors, and ceilings. Our technicians will then develop a customized drying plan, using high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out your home. We’ll also monitor the moisture levels and adjust the drying plan as needed to ensure your home is completely dry.

Step 1: Containment

Our team will set up a containment system to prevent further water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the standing water and prevent it from spreading to unaffected areas.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and saving you money.

Step 2: Extraction

We’ll use advanced equipment to extract the standing water. Our team will use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ove the water and prevent it from seeping into your walls and floors.

Step 3: Drying

We’ll use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out your home. Our technicians will monitor the moisture levels and adjust the drying plan as needed to ensure your home is completely dry.

Step 4: Monitoring

We’ll monitor the moisture levels and adjust the drying plan as needed. Our team will check the moisture levels daily to ensure your home is completely dry and prevent further damage.

Step 5: Final Inspection

We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is dry and damage-free. Our team will check for any signs of further damage and ensure your home is safe and secure.

Emergency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No You can easily clean up the spill and prevent further damage.
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es The damage can be extensive, and a professional is needed to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ough drying.
Hidden water damage (e.g., behind walls or under flooring) No Yes A professional is needed to identify and address the hidden water damage to prevent further damage and ensure a complete drying.
Water damage in a high-value area (e.g., a home office or art studio) No Yes A professional is needed to ensure a thorough drying and reduce potential damage to valuable items.
Water damage in a home with sensitive materials (e.g., hardwood flooring or drywall) No Yes A professional is needed to ensure a gentle and thorough cleaning to prevent further damage to sensitive materials.
